Step-by-step explanation:
![((c^6d^5e^4)*(c^-3de^-2))^2\\](https://tex.z-dn.net/?f=%28%28c%5E6d%5E5e%5E4%29%2A%28c%5E-3de%5E-2%29%29%5E2%5C%5C)
Reorder the terms
![= ((e^4c^6d^5)*(e^-2c^-3d))^2\\](https://tex.z-dn.net/?f=%3D%20%28%28e%5E4c%5E6d%5E5%29%2A%28e%5E-2c%5E-3d%29%29%5E2%5C%5C)
Calculate
![= (e^4c^6d^5e^-2c^-3d)^2](https://tex.z-dn.net/?f=%3D%20%28e%5E4c%5E6d%5E5e%5E-2c%5E-3d%29%5E2)
Use the properties of exponents
![= (e^2c^3d^6)^2](https://tex.z-dn.net/?f=%3D%20%28e%5E2c%5E3d%5E6%29%5E2)
Therefore, the answer is c^6 d^12 e^4 or D
